12 Advantages And Downsides Of Jquery To Ponder

JQuery stands as a linchpin in Web Development, enjoying a pivotal position in shaping the digital panorama. Its importance lies in its capability to simplify and streamline complex JavaScript tasks, offering developers an environment friendly and cross-browser-compatible toolkit. By offering a concise syntax for DOM manipulation, occasion handling, and AJAX requests, jQuery empowers builders to create interactive and dynamic internet functions easily.

What Are The Disadvantages Of Utilizing Jquery?

Fill out your training details under so we have a better concept of what your coaching necessities are. One of our coaching experts shall be in touch shortly to go over your training requirements. The Knowledge Academy presents numerous App & Web Development courses, including Introduction to HTML, UX / UI Design Jumpstart, and Javascript & JQuery Masterclass. These programs cater to completely different ability ranges, offering comprehensive insights into App & Web Development. Additionally, the textual content present in the textual content field could be cleared out utilizing $(«selector»).val(«»).

Unsuitable For Complex Projects

The preliminary function of jQuery was to offer a cross-browser JavaScript library that simplifies the method of interacting with HTML parts and dealing with occasions. Since its release, jQuery has evolved quickly, with common updates and improvements to its performance and efficiency. The jQuery library makes use of simple syntax for including event handlers to the DOM incorporating JavaScript, as opposed to adding HTML event attributes to name JavaScript capabilities.

What is jQuery and its advantages and disadvantages

Alternative Ways Of Together With Jquery In Html

What is jQuery and its advantages and disadvantages

It offers quite a few advantages, such as simplicity and cross-browser compatibility, but additionally has limitations, including file size and dependency. Understanding these factors is important for making knowledgeable decisions about its usage in internet development initiatives. JQuery takes a lot of common tasks that require many traces of JavaScript code to perform,and wraps them into methods you could name with a single line of code. While jQuery is a bit heavy and may decelerate your website’s load time, it could additionally enhance performance by simplifying and optimizing your JavaScript code. However, for easy tasks, plain JavaScript may be faster and more environment friendly.

What Is Jquery And The Method It Works? An Summary And Its Use Instances

Use for loops somewhat than jQuery’s every loops whenever you’re looping over a significant number of items. They’re both quick, but every is far slower, despite being much more readable. Its versatility extends to filtering, enabling builders to refine selections based on specific criteria.

Consequently, it attracts more site visitors, which makes the jQuery library SEO-friendly. The jQuery group knows all about cross-browser issues, they usually have written this information into the jQuery library. There are lots of other JavaScript libraries out there, but jQueryis most likely the most popular, and also the most extendable. JQuery also simplifies lots of the sophisticated issues from JavaScript, like AJAX calls and DOM manipulation. JQuery is designed to smooth out the tough edges of browser inconsistencies.

  • This reliability enhances the consumer experience, making jQuery a trusted choice for crafting seamless and uniform internet applications that perform reliably throughout varied browser environments.
  • Even today, jQuery is well-liked amongst skilled developers, while others with little or no programming experience can use the library to add superior performance to their websites.
  • In the code snippet, the text is appended to each element with a category of example-1.

Adding lots of Javascript libraries, frameworks, and bloat to your website is the best way to slow down page loading, especially for mobile users on poor connections. However, this does not make it free to include, because it still needs to be loaded from the person’s memory and executed, each of which is able to take time. But this is not all jQuery is nice for; it’s significantly better at working with DOM elements than vanilla JS, with traversal functions for parsing by way of a listing of elements, and filters for search outcomes. When choosing from HTML with vanilla JS, you’re given a list of the literal DOM parts, however jQuery will return jQuery objects with further strategies and properties, which may be useful to you.

JQuery can be designed to incorporate different well-liked and commonly used JavaScript performance (such as animations created by manipulating CSS properties). JQuery, a powerful JavaScript library, boasts features that simplify Web Development. It excels in DOM manipulation, enabling simple traversal and modification of HTML elements.

It can be a quick and simple way to handle basic tasks on websites, particularly for smaller projects or when working with older code. These methods permit you to create complex animations with ease, with out having to write down a lot of code. You can easily animate any CSS property, control animation speeds, and even create a sequence of animations with the queue functionality. Any skilled programmer will inform you that the extra logical, clear, and streamlined a programming device is, the happier you’ll be when building one thing (especially advanced apps and projects).

Firstly, it saves the price because it cuts down the time spent on development. Secondly, it is simple and straightforward to make use of, which makes it a well-liked choice in web development. Then, at the time of writing the code, you’ll be able to merely name these methods. This is sort of a bypass since you can skip writing tasks and alternatively name strategies to realize the identical outcome.

We use the $() perform with a string handed in that identifies the precise element(s) indirectly. In this instance, version 3.6.zero of jQuery and your site-specific code in a file referred to as my_script.js are positioned in the/js/ directory on the internet site. It’s widespread for developers to place some hyperlinks to JavaScript information, together with code that relies on the jQuery library, close to the underside of a web page, often simply before the closing of the tag. You will always need any site-specific code that invokes jQuery to appear after the hyperlink to the library itself. JQuery offers a easy and efficient approach to make AJAX requests and handle the responses. You can load data from a server without having to refresh the page, which lets you create dynamic and interactive net applications.

What is jQuery and its advantages and disadvantages

The event object is stuffed with completely different properties that could prove helpful in your logic. Bootstrap, for the time being, and WordPress use jQuery to construct their parts and themes. Many of the massive tech corporations, whereas they may not start green subject tasks with jQuery, still construct on ones that started with jQuery.

What is jQuery and its advantages and disadvantages

With jQuery, you’ll have the ability to develop AJAX templates with ease, and there are a quantity of interfaces available to perform AJAX calls. Since jQuery is render-blocking, you’ll have to load jQuery before displaying the page, which isn’t good for mobile users. If you’re attempting to make your principally static web site as fast as potential on all devices, you must in all probability opt for vanilla JavaScript over jQuery for that reason alone. But in case your web site could be very dynamic, jQuery or different libraries are in all probability value it to hurry up improvement time.

jquery software


/